Gerontological symposium 2019

2nd gerontological symposium on the topic of "Age and digitalization"

Digitalization is now an integral part of our society and extends into many areas of life. For older people, digital technology and the associated innovations open up new possibilities for organizing and managing everyday life. Uncomplicated communication over long distances, smart homes, telemedicine and digitally supported care services are just a few examples of ways to promote a self-determined life into old age.
In addition to the opportunities offered by the digital world, however, there are also fears of contact and knowledge deficits, especially among the older generations.
Furthermore, the question of risks in application with regard to data security or data sovereignty is increasingly being raised.

The conference addressed these key issues and highlighted current and future trends in digitalization. Speakers with research and practical experience presented the current state of their research in the context of ageing and digitalization. In addition to the specialist lectures and an insight into various robotics laboratories, the project results dealing with technical assistance systems for older people and their relatives were presented on the second day.
